#94bb00 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#94bb00 is composed of 58% red, 73.3% green and 0%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 20.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 100%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 72.5 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 36.7%. #94bb00 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ff00 with #297700. Closest websafe color is: #99cc00.

#94bb00 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#94bb00 has RGB values of R:148, G:187, B:0 and CMYK values of C:0.21, M:0, Y:1,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 9747200.

Shades and Tints of #94bb00
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080a00 is the darkest color, while #fdfff6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#94bb00
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#626556 is the less saturated color, while #94bb00 is the most saturated one.
